Key Takeaways

  • Preliminary FY26 results from Immuron topped internal guidance, with record A$7.7M sales, 6% year-over-year growth, and 7% growth in the second half.
  • Net profit improved by A$1.4M and cash climbed to A$9.0M, pointing to better profitability and a sturdier balance sheet for IMRN.
  • Flagship product Travelan posted double-digit growth in Australia, solid U.S. gains, and a second-half rebound in Canada.
  • Pipeline assets IMM-529 and IMM-124E moved closer to Phase 2 value-creation territory, with clear regulatory paths and defined peak sales expectations.
  • A U.S. Department of Defense–funded research deal and FY27 plans around North American expansion and lower cash burn give IMRN a more institutionally friendly growth story.

Quick Financial Overview

IMRN has quietly shifted from “hope story” to “numbers on the board.” Immuron reported record FY26 sales of A$7.7M, up 6% year over year, while second-half revenue grew 7%. For a micro-cap biotech, that steady grind higher matters. It tells traders that IMRN is not just a pipeline lottery ticket; it already has a real product base.

Net profit improved by A$1.4M, and cash reached A$9.0M. That combination — better earnings and more cash — often acts as a de-risking signal. The latest balance sheet shows about A$2.8M in cash against total liabilities of roughly A$2.1M, plus working capital above A$8.0M. IMRN is not drowning in debt, which gives management room to execute.

Why Traders Are Watching IMRN Now

IMRN is getting attention because the story finally lines up: fundamentals, news flow, and price action are moving in the same direction. The FY26 preliminary results beat Immuron’s own guidance, which is a big credibility boost. When a small-cap like IMRN tells the market one thing and then overdelivers, traders lean in. Record A$7.7M sales with 6% growth is not explosive, but it is consistent — and consistency is rare in this part of the market.

Travelan is the backbone here. Double-digit growth in Australia plus solid U.S. sales and a second-half rebound in Canada show that IMRN is building a diversified revenue base. That matters because a lot of micro-cap biotechs have zero sales and rely purely on dilution to survive. IMRN is at least partially funding its story from operations.

The pipeline is where speculation heats up. IMM-529 now has FDA IND clearance and is Phase 2–ready in C. difficile. IMM-124E has a defined End-of-Phase‑2 path in traveler’s diarrhea, with management already talking peak sales estimates. For traders, that means a clear roadmap of upcoming data and partnership headlines that can spark future spikes in IMRN.

Add in a U.S. Department of Defense–funded research agreement and a hired partner-search consultant for IMM‑529, and the message is clear: Immuron is not just tinkering in the lab. IMRN is actively positioning its assets for deals. Pair that with FY27 plans focused on North American growth, portfolio expansion, and lower cash burn, and you get a micro-cap name aiming to look more like a disciplined commercial-stage biotech than a science project.
